This month at the gallery we are focusing on our own works. After a fun summer of two great shows and new found artist friends, it’s time to hunker down and get ready for fall and the holiday season. Michael is ordering gift items for the gallery floor, we have purchased a few new paintings, and we are both working on art and paintings.
One of the really fun projects Susan has tackled is a series of altered tin boxes. These are small collage/assemblages we refer to as Art-In-A-Box. They come with a wire stand and are proving to be very popular. At the right price, and a great size for a gift, they are proving to be quite popular. Of the four pieces so far produced three are spoken for. The piece at the left is being held out of the gallery for a short time so she can build up an inventory to fill the jewelry cabinet, and showcase some on our Etsy site. A very nice predicament to be in!
